[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]OP here. Thanks everyone. I'll try the chart idea, as well as incentives. Q: for those of you who have your kids get dressed before breakfast, how do you avoid getting outfits ruined? I feel like the cereal milk, yogurt drink, ketchup for the eggs, syrup, jam, etc., always gets spilled or on them. Having them eat in PJs has been my solution.[/quote] I agree with your way. We eat, then get dressed and brush teeth. Why would one brush their teeth before breakfast? The chart and no screen time and also letting them fail some (to realize they may end up at school halfway in pjs if they aren't on the ball) are good ideas. Right now, they rely on you to make them do everything because they can. Shift more responsibility to them with natural and/or inflected consequences for non-compliance. [/quote]
